Abstract
The invention discloses a ramie quick degumming process in the production of high-quality sesame balls. The ramie quick degumming process comprises the following steps: ramie soaking: quick degumming dier boiling agent accounting for 1.0 weight percent to 1.5 weight percent of the ramie is used to soak the ramie for 1.0h to 1.5h at 50 DEG C to 60 DEG C; boiling at normal pressure: under the condition of normal pressure, 6g/l to 10g/l of NaOH aqueous solution is used to cook for 2h to 4h at 95 DEG C to 100 DEG C; the quick degumming dier boiling agent consists of gene improving alkaline pectase, stabilizer sodium acetate and magnesium chloride, penetrative emulsifier peregal O and trimeric sodium phosphate. The process shortens the technological process, and reduces the pickling procedure, so that the cellulose acidic hydrolysis probability is reduced and the degummed ramie forceful injury is small. The obtained degummed ramie has large break length and little hard thread doubling, is tender and applicable in spinning high grade cotton yarn.

Background technology
It is main and auxiliary chemical degumming technique with phosphate boiling-off auxiliary agent that China grass degumming is continued to use with the alkali lye boiling-off always, promptly utilize in the ramie raw ramie cellulose different to alkali, inorganic acid with the oxidant chemical stability with the colloid composition, by chemistry, mechanism, remove glue impurity component in the raw ramie, reach the purpose of coming unstuck entirely, obtain superior in quality degummed ramie.But drawbacks such as this technology exists, and technological process is long, energy consumption is big, wastewater discharge is big, pollution treatment cost height.
That " ramie yarn and thread production technology and the quality control " that Yu Chongwen, Zhang Yuanming, Jiang Fanchang write (publication of publishing house of China Textile University) discloses is a kind of " two boil one practices method ": unpack prick handle → pickling → washing → one and boil → wash → two boil → beat fibre → pickling → washing → dehydration → concise → washing → dehydration → oil supply → dehydration → oven dry.The characteristics of this technology are will be through twice soda boiling (mainly using NaOH) and once concise, and through repeatedly washing and dewatering.
Prior art adopts the degumming tech of the refining method of boiling based on two of soda boiling, and existing technology is produced the degummed ramie steady quality, is applicable to and spins middle coarse yarn that its shortcoming is:
1, existing process using two road high pressure boiling-offs, the energy consumption height;
2, kind, the quantity of existing technology labor and materials consumption are more, the cost of sewage disposal height.
Summary of the invention
In order to overcome these drawbacks, the purpose of this invention is to provide a kind of ramie fast degumming tech of producing high-quality numb ball.
In order to realize the foregoing invention purpose, the present invention by the following technical solutions:
A kind of ramie fast degumming tech of producing high-quality numb ball comprises following steps:
Bubble fiber crops: use the fast degumming scouring agent that accounts for numb gross weight 1.0~1.5wt%, steeped fiber crops 1.0~1.5 hours at 50~60 ℃;
The normal pressure boiling-off: under condition of normal pressure, with the NaOH aqueous solution of 6~10g/l, temperature is at 95~100 ℃, boiling-off 2~4 hours;
The fast degumming scouring agent is made up of gene modified alkaline pectase, stabilizing agent sodium acetate and magnesium chloride, infiltration emulsifying agent paregal O, sodium phosphate trimer, wherein, the gene modified alkaline pectase 60~65wt%, the sodium acetate that the account for the scouring agent gross weight 3~4wt%, the magnesium chloride that account for the scouring agent gross weight accounts for 1~1.5wt% of scouring agent gross weight, 18~20wt%, the surplus that infiltration emulsifying agent paregal O accounts for the scouring agent gross weight is sodium phosphate trimer.

The present invention has following advantage: the present invention has shortened technological process, reduces pickling procedure, and the acid hydrolysis probability of cellulose descends, disconnected long raising of degummed ramie.The degummed ramie of gained is disconnected to grow tall, the runner doubling is few, soft, is applicable to high-count yarn spun, can satisfy high-quality numb ball production requirement.
Specifically: adopt this technology, can shorten usually time more than 50%, reduce energy resource consumption 35%.(saved 20% and 50% respectively, by weight), the degummed ramie softness after coming unstuck is pure white to have saved steam and water consumption greatly, degummed ramie is disconnected long for more than 40km reaches, residual gum content is below 1.5%, and fibre count generally improves, reduce the doubling of degummed ramie runner (do the comb runner be lower than 60/10g).Improve the degummed ramie top-quality product rate, top-quality product rate reaches more than 90%, is higher than the top-quality product rate (80-85%) of prior art.
The specific embodiment
Each embodiment adopts following processing step: unpack prick handle → bubble fiber crops → normal pressure boiling-off → washing → beat fibre → pickling → washing → dehydration → concise → beat fibre → oil supply → dewater → dry degummed ramie.
Except steeping fiber crops and two steps of normal pressure boiling-off, " ramie yarn and thread production technology and the quality control " that other each step is write at Yu Chongwen, Zhang Yuanming, Jiang Fanchang (publication of publishing house of China Textile University) is all on the books, introduces as reference in full here.In following embodiment, do not state tired.
Embodiment 1
The selection of fast degumming scouring agent: get 6.0 kilograms of gene modified alkaline pectases, 0.3 kilogram of sodium acetate, 0.1 kilogram in magnesium chloride, 1.8 kilograms of paregal Os, 1.8 kilograms of sodium phosphate trimers.Each raw material is mixed, standby.
Raw ramie unpack prick after, steep numb step immediately, use the fast degumming scouring agent that accounts for raw ramie gross weight 1.25wt%, 50~60 ℃ of bubble fiber crops 1.0 hours.
Carry out the normal pressure boiling-off then immediately, under condition of normal pressure, with the NaOH aqueous solution of 8g/l, temperature is 100 ℃, boiling-off 3 hours.
Embodiment 2
The selection of fast degumming scouring agent: get 6.5 kilograms of gene modified alkaline pectases, 0.4 kilogram of sodium acetate, 0.15 kilogram in magnesium chloride, 2.0 kilograms of paregal Os, 0.95 kilogram of sodium phosphate trimer.Each raw material is mixed, standby.
Raw ramie unpack prick after, steep numb step immediately, use the fast degumming scouring agent that accounts for raw ramie gross weight 1.5wt%, 50~60 ℃ of bubble fiber crops 1.0 hours.
Carry out the normal pressure boiling-off then immediately, under condition of normal pressure, with the NaOH aqueous solution of 6g/l, temperature is 100 ℃, boiling-off 2.5 hours.
Embodiment 3
The selection of fast degumming scouring agent: get 6.2 kilograms of gene modified alkaline pectases, 0.35 kilogram of sodium acetate, 0.12 kilogram in magnesium chloride, 1.9 kilograms of paregal Os, 1.43 kilograms of sodium phosphate trimers.Each raw material is mixed, standby.
Raw ramie unpack prick after, steep numb step immediately, use the fast degumming scouring agent that accounts for raw ramie gross weight 1.0wt%, 50~60 ℃ of bubble fiber crops 1.5 hours.
Carry out the normal pressure boiling-off then immediately, under condition of normal pressure, with the NaOH aqueous solution of 10g/l, temperature is 95 ℃, boiling-off 4 hours.
